My son is 17 years old and never touched alcohol. While pain in the abdomen underwent for USG for whole abdomen on 15/09/2017 and there was no stone in the Gall Bladder. At the same time Liver Function Tests were done twice and result were normal for all parameters. Later, endoscopy detected that he was having gastric ulcer and treatment started. Due to his pain in the both back side for the last three months, on 17.06. 2018, USG of the whole abdomen was done again. The USG of Gall Bladder revealed chronic calculus cholecystistis. The Liver Function Test at the same time revealed increased SGOT, SGOPT, GGT and ALP. I am very scared for this rise in Liver Enzymes. Kindly guide. Regards, Debasish Joardar
You'd need to do a lot of tests. First, they seem to have done the visualization tests such as ultrasound.
Second, the pattern of the enzymes generally means a lot with alk phos being associated with a blockage outside of the liver and GGT and OT and PT being associated with liver cells dying off (like with viral or parasite infection).
